Rumah >alat pembangunan >git >Mari kita bincangkan tentang cara membina Gitlab pada pelayan dengan cepat

Mari kita bincangkan tentang cara membina Gitlab pada pelayan dengan cepat

PHPz
PHPzasal
2023-03-31 15:50:20578semak imbas

Gitlab ialah alat pengurusan kod sumber yang menyediakan beberapa fungsi untuk kawalan versi, pengurusan kod dan kerjasama projek. Ia adalah projek sumber terbuka dan percuma untuk digunakan. Artikel ini akan memperkenalkan cara menyediakan Gitlab pada pelayan.

  1. Memasang kebergantungan

Sebelum anda mula memasang Gitlab, anda perlu memasang beberapa kebergantungan. Anda boleh menggunakan arahan berikut untuk memasang:

sudo apt-get install -y curl openssh-server ca-certificates tzdata perl
  1. Pasang Gitlab

Anda boleh menggunakan arahan berikut untuk memasang Gitlab:

curl https://packages.gitlab.com/install/repositories/gitlab/gitlab-ee/script.deb.sh | sudo bash
sudo apt-get install gitlab-ee

Perintah Gitlab ini akan dimuat turun dan dipasang daripada sumber rasmi Gitlab.

  1. Mengkonfigurasi Gitlab

Selepas pemasangan selesai, beberapa konfigurasi diperlukan. Buka fail /etc/gitlab/gitlab.rb dan cari baris berikut:

#external_url 'http://gitlab.example.com'

Nyahkomen dan tukar kepada nama hos atau alamat IP anda:

external_url 'http://your-server-ip-address'

Simpan dan tutup fail.

  1. Mulakan semula Gitlab

Untuk membolehkan perubahan berkuat kuasa, Gitlab perlu dimulakan semula. Anda boleh menggunakan arahan berikut:

sudo gitlab-ctl reconfigure
sudo gitlab-ctl restart
  1. untuk mengakses Gitlab

Gitlab kini boleh diakses melalui penyemak imbas. Masukkan alamat IP pelayan atau nama domain anda dan ikut arahan untuk menyediakannya. Selepas persediaan selesai, anda boleh menggunakan Gitlab.

Ringkasan

Artikel ini memperkenalkan cara menyediakan Gitlab pada pelayan, termasuk memasang kebergantungan, memasang Gitlab, mengkonfigurasi Gitlab dan mengakses Gitlab. Saya harap artikel ini dapat membantu anda menyelesaikan persediaan Gitlab dengan mudah.

Atas ialah kandungan terperinci Mari kita bincangkan tentang cara membina Gitlab pada pelayan dengan cepat.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n